Company Description
TransCanada Turbines (TCT) is the sole authorized overhaul, repair and maintenance service provider for both Siemens and General Electric (GE) aeroderivative industrial gas turbines, serving an expanding international client base.
Products & Services
Contact Details
City | Airdrie |
---|---|
Province | Alberta |
Website | http://www.tcturbines.com |